There are two ways to do an ultrasound during pregnancy - through the skin on your abdomen (belly), or through the inside of your vagina.ĭuring an abdominal ultrasound, the doctor puts a little bit of gel on your stomach and rubs the ultrasound wand over your skin. Ultrasounds use high frequency sound waves to create pictures of your fetus and reproductive organs (like your uterus and cervix). Ultrasounds can also be used to screen for certain birth defects, like Down syndrome. See the amount of amniotic fluid in your uterusįind multiple pregnancies (twins, triplets, etc.) See the size, position, movement, breathing, and heart rate of the fetus It can be used to check the anatomy of the fetus for defects or problems.ĭepending on how far along your pregnancy is, ultrasound images help your doctor: Your doctor might recommend that you have 1 or more ultrasounds at different points in your pregnancy. What’s an ultrasound?Īn ultrasound - also called a sonogram - helps your doctor find out whether the fetus is developing normally. It shows you and your doctor an image of your uterus and the fetus. An ultrasound is a safe and painless way to see inside your body. ![]()
